Imdex posts strong half-year results

Shares in mining equipment supplier Imdex have jumped 8.3 per cent today after the company announced a half-year profit of $10.6 million, with revenue up 28 per cent on the corresponding period last year.

Revenue for the period was $104.7 million, compared with $81.8 million in 2017, while underlying earnings were $20.1 million, representing a 49 per cent increase relative to last year.

Managing director Bernie Ridgeway said the results were partially a reflection of the turnaround in the resources industry.    

“Our pleasing results were due to the growing demand for our leading technologies, which enhance the efficiency and productivity of our clients operations, together with the continued broad-based recovery of the global minerals industry,” he said

“The increasing demand and recovery has continued into this calendar year, where January 2018 revenue was a record for that month.”

Shares in Imdex finished at $1.11.
